At least 15 rock and metal artists became newly eligible for the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2026 but were not nominated.
The Hall announced the nominees for the Class of 2026 earlier today (Feb. 25). Out of the 17 nominees, 10 have appeared on the ballot for the very first time. The nominated rock and metal artists include The Black Crowes, Jeff Buckley, Phil Collins, Billy Idol, INXS, Iron Maiden, Joy Division/New Order, and Oasis.
Mariah Carey, Melissa Etheridge, Lauryn Hill, P!nk, Shakira, Wu-Tang Clan, New Edition, Sade, and Luther Vandross complete the list of 2026 nominees.
“This diverse list of talented nominees recognizes the ever-evolving faces and sounds of Rock and Roll and its continued impact on youth culture. Induction into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ame is music’s highest honor and we look forward to celebrating the Class of 2026 this Fall,” said Rock Hall Chairman John Sykes regarding the nominees.
To be nominated for induction into the organization, an artist’s first official release must have been released 25 years ago — an album, EP, or even single counts toward eligibility. Therefore, the recording must have come out in 2001 for a musician to be eligible for nomination in the Class of 2026.
